Patrick Matthäi wrote:
There is also an lintian error, which can not be overwritten and would
reject it from the repository:
E: easymp3gain-gtk: embedded-zlib ./usr/bin/easymp3gain
This is added by fpc, see #472304. Not sure what the real status is, though.
@ftp-masters: was the removal of embedded-zlib from the list of tags that
can be overridden just temporary (because of the klibc incident)?
A new version of lintian is about to be released and would like to know
whether that change should be propagated.
